Meaad ABDULLAH

Biographie

Meaad Abdullah is a systems-oriented professional dedicated to impact-driven development. She serves as Director of Impact at AEON Collective and Director of the Tree Library, where she leads cross-sectoral strategies that integrate technology, community engagement, and ecological restoration. With a background in communication engineering and a focus on satellite communication, she applies an interdisciplinary approach to advance the wellbeing of both people and the planet.

Her data-driven mindset and expertise in analyzing, interpreting, and visualizing data have been central to her success. She is deeply committed to equality, social inclusion, and education, which remain the driving forces behind her professional and personal growth.

Qualifications

  • Master of Science in Information and Communication Technology Engineering – Chalmers University of Technology, Sweden
  • Bachelor of Science in Electrical & Electronic Engineering – University of Khartoum, Sudan
